How to buy NFTs on Kraken?
Kraken users can purchase NFTs by connecting their Kraken Wallet to third-party marketplaces like OpenSea, using ETH or USDC for transactions and paying gas fees.

Understanding NFTs and Kraken’s Role in the NFT Market
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) have become a major part of the digital economy, representing ownership of unique digital assets such as art, music, and virtual real estate. While many platforms specialize in NFT trading, Kraken, one of the largest and most trusted cryptocurrency exchanges, does not directly support NFT trading on its main platform. However, Kraken users can still engage with the NFT market through strategic steps involving wallet integration and third-party NFT marketplaces.
Before proceeding, it’s important to understand that Kraken does not have its own NFT marketplace like OpenSea or LooksRare. Instead, users must utilize Kraken’s wallet services or transfer funds to compatible platforms.
Setting Up a Kraken Account and Funding It
To begin the process of purchasing NFTs using Kraken, you must first have a verified Kraken account. This involves:
- Completing identity verification
- Setting up two-factor authentication (2FA) for security
Once your account is active, you’ll need to fund it with Ethereum (ETH) or USD Coin (USDC), which are the most commonly accepted currencies on NFT marketplaces. To do this:
- Navigate to the “Funding” section in your Kraken dashboard
- Select either Ethereum or USDC and deposit the desired amount
- Wait for the transaction to confirm on the blockchain
Make sure you double-check the network when sending funds to avoid losing assets due to incorrect blockchain selections.
Connecting Kraken Wallet to a Compatible NFT Marketplace
Kraken offers a non-custodial wallet called Kraken Wallet, which allows users to interact with decentralized applications (dApps) and NFT marketplaces. Here’s how to connect it:
- Download and install the Kraken Wallet extension or app
- Create a wallet and securely store your recovery phrase
- Fund the wallet with ETH or USDC from your Kraken exchange account
Next, visit a popular NFT marketplace such as OpenSea, Blur, or LooksRare, and click the “Connect Wallet” button. Choose Kraken Wallet from the list of available wallets and authorize the connection.
This integration enables you to browse, bid on, and purchase NFTs directly using funds from your Kraken Wallet.
Purchasing NFTs Using Kraken Wallet
Once your wallet is connected, you can start exploring NFTs. Here’s how to proceed with a purchase:
- Browse or search for the NFT you want to buy
- Check the price, floor price, and creator information
- Click on the NFT to view details such as traits, ownership history, and listing duration
If you decide to buy:
- Click “Buy Now” or place a bid if the seller allows offers
- Confirm the transaction in your Kraken Wallet
- Pay the associated gas fees in ETH
It’s crucial to understand that gas fees can fluctuate depending on network congestion, so always review the total cost before proceeding.
Managing and Storing Your NFTs After Purchase
After successfully purchasing an NFT, it will appear in your Kraken Wallet under the “Collectibles” tab. You can:
- View the NFT directly in your wallet
- Transfer it to another wallet or marketplace
- Put it up for sale on a compatible NFT platform
Remember that NFTs are stored on the blockchain, and as long as you retain control of your wallet and recovery phrase, you maintain ownership. Always avoid sharing your recovery phrase and consider using hardware wallets for long-term storage of valuable NFTs.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: Can I buy NFTs directly on Kraken’s main exchange platform?A: No, Kraken does not host an NFT marketplace on its main exchange. However, you can use Kraken Wallet to interact with external NFT platforms.
Q: What blockchains are supported by Kraken Wallet for NFT purchases?A: Kraken Wallet supports Ethereum and Ethereum-based NFTs (ERC-721 and ERC-1155 standards), which are the most widely used in the NFT ecosystem.
Q: Are there any fees associated with connecting Kraken Wallet to NFT marketplaces?A: Connecting your wallet to NFT platforms is free. However, gas fees and transaction fees will apply when buying, selling, or transferring NFTs.
Q: How do I ensure the NFT I’m buying is authentic and not a counterfeit?A: Always verify the creator’s profile, check the ownership history, and ensure the NFT is listed on a reputable marketplace like OpenSea or LooksRare.
